2001 ACURA 3.2TL. CONSUMER STATES PROBLEMS WITH VEHICLE TRANSMISSION *TGW THE CONSUMER STATED HE RECENTLY NOTICED A JUDDERING AND SLIPPING ON D5 WHILE SHIFTING FROM 2ND GEAR TO 3RD, ESPECIALLY WHILE GOING ON RAMPS, MERGING ON TO FREEWAYS AND BRIDGES. THE CONSUMER TOOK THE VEHICLE TO THE DEALER, BUT THEY WERE UNABLE TO FIND A PROBLEM. TWO WEEKS LATER, THE CHECK ENGINE LIGHT ILLUMINATED AND THE CONSUMER TOOK THE VEHICLE BACK TO THE DEALER. THE DEALER DETERMINED THAT THERE WAS INDEED A PROBLEM WITH THE P1750-CLUTCH PRESS, WHICH WAS RELATED TO THE AUTOMATIC TRANSMISSION RECALL. THE CONSUMER BELIEVED THE REPLACEMENT SHOULD BE FREE OF CHARGE AS A ONE TIME GESTURE. *JB | |
